Numero Uno Expects A Revenue Growth Of 15-20% By Expansion

India’s leading denim brand Numero Uno, the flagship brand of Numero Uno Clothing Ltd has announced to expand to southern and western Indian markets by opening 36 stores and hoping to record a revenue growth of 15 to 20 per cent from this expansion.

Investment of over Rs 10 crore by the company in the coming years. Additionally, it plans to put structured investment by promoting premium sportswear segment of Athleisure and aiming to grab a substantial market share over the years.

Apart from its existing domestic operations, the brand is now looking at licensing arrangements in international markets too.

Narinder Singh Dhingra, CMD, NUCL said that pre year they are planning to open 12 – 15 stores for the next three years mostly in South and West India. They will also plan to expand to East India as it has huge market potential.

The first indigenously manufactured denim brand that presently runs 180 stores.
